    The channel problem is a big one with Windows 7. Use anything but channel 6 because that is the default channel for most routers. Other than that firmware updates will usually fix other types of network crashing or disconnection problems.

    There is a very recent firmware update 2/18/10 for your DIR-601 that might help with this problem. Just click on where it says support resources "upper right", then click on firmware then you will see the download link.
    You will need to access the routers set up page from a wired connection in order to install the firmware update.
